Weather in July

July, the same as June, is another warm winter month in Bumijo, Indonesia, with an average temperature fluctuating between 21.4°C (70.5°F) and 27.7°C (81.9°F).

Temperature

In Bumijo, the lowest temperatures are generally noted in July, averaging a high of 27.7°C (81.9°F) and a low of 21.4°C (70.5°F).

Heat index

The heat index for July is estimated at a hot 32°C (89.6°F). Prolonged activity during exposure might result in a state of fatigue and cause heat cramps.
Take into consideration that the heat index values are calculated for shade and light wind conditions. The heat index could experience an increase of 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ees due to dire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el' or 'apparent temperature', represents the fusion of temperature and moisture in the air to suggest how warm it feels. Depending on the activity and the individual's heat perception, which may vary due to factors including wind, clothing, and metabolic variations, this effect remains subjective. It is noteworthy that being in direct sunlight can enhance the weather's impact, raising the heat index by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ely significant for babies and toddlers. Kids frequently ignore the importance of taking a break and rehydrating. Thirst is a late symptom of dehydration - thus, it is crucial to stay hydrated, especially during long-lasting physical activities.

Humidity

In Bumijo, the average relative humidity in July is 83%.

Rainfall

In July, in Bumijo, the rain falls for 17.1 days. Throughout July, 43mm (1.69") of precipitation is accumulated. In Bumijo, during the entire year, the rain falls for 294.6 days and collects up to 1749mm (68.86") of precipitation.

Daylight

In July, the average length of the day is 11h and 43min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:52 and sunset at 17:32. On the last day of July, sunrise is at 05:51 and sunset at 17:38 WIB.

Sunshine

In July, the average sunshine is 8.5h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January, April through September,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: In July, an average UV index of 6 transforms into the following instructions:
Uphold preventive measures and conform to sun safety guidelines. Defending against skin and eye harm is crucial. Avoid direct Sun exposure from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., a period when UV radiation is most intense, and remember that not all shade structures provide full protection. Sun protection is enhanced with clothing that boasts a tight weave yet offers a loose fit.
